Wailea has an obesity rate of 28.1%, which is 8.0pp below the national average. The depression rate is 17.2%, 6.3pp below the national average. About 4.7% of adults lack health insurance. 78.2%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 4 hospitals nearby. 3 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 3.0 out of 5.
